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Longfield Station Amenities and Services

At Longfield station, ticket purchasing and collection are made easy with an available ticket office and machines. The ticket office hours are generous, from early morning to late evening on weekdays, ensuring you can buy or collect tickets even if you’re catching a train during peak commuting hours. On weekends, the service continues, though with slightly shorter hours. You can also collect tickets bought online at the machines.

Passenger support is robust, with staff available throughout most of the day to assist with questions or special travel needs. There’s a help point at the station where staff can offer guidance and assistance. The station proudly holds Secure Station accreditation, a testament to its commitment to safety and service quality. If you need extra assistance, it's available during station staffing times.

For those who drive to the station, a car park operated by APCOA Parking offers 88 spaces, with dedicated accessible spaces. The parking is available around the clock, and there are parking options to suit various needs, from daily to annual passes, ensuring flexibility and convenience. Cycling enthusiasts can also enjoy the benefits of leaving their bikes in secure, albeit unsheltered, bicycle stands. With CCTV monitoring, although not in the cycle area, your vehicle's safety is prioritized.

Accessibility and Assistance

Longfield station accommodates travelers with mobility requirements, with step-free access available on both directions of the platforms. If you need assistance boarding or alighting from trains, staff can provide ramps and help, making train travel more accessible. However, while there are accessible ticket machines, it’s worth noting that there are no accessible toilets or facilities for storing luggage.

Station Facilities & Amenities

Earlswood (Surrey) Train Station ensures a smooth ticketing experience with its convenient ticket office, operational weekdays from 06:30 to 10:45, and ticket machines available 24/7 for all your travel needs. It's reassuring to know that tickets bought online can be easily collected here. The station proudly accommodates passengers requiring accessibility features, boasting disabled-friendly ticket machines and induction loops for hearing aid users. However, note that step-free access is only available to platform 1.

The station is equipped with helplines and customer service points, providing real-time information and assistance to travelers. There is also CCTV surveillance ensuring a secure environment. While the station lacks a waiting room and first-class lounges, it provides a seating area for comfort before your journey. Refreshment facilities are on hand to make waiting times more enjoyable, although there are no ATMs or shopping outlets available currently.

Transport Links and Accessibility

Getting to and from Earlswood (Surrey) Station is seamless with multiple transport links. There are options for buses and a rail replacement service should you need them, providing flexibility for urban or countryside explorations. The station’s car park, managed by APCOA Parking UK, offers free parking with 22 spaces, including one accessible bay. While there are no accessible taxis directly available, ample space in front of the station provides ease for drop-off and pick-up points. Bicycle enthusiasts will appreciate the sheltered cycle stands adjacent to Platform 1.
